Party product specialist Amscan secures £30m funding as it breaks sales records

Party on: Amscan growth blows up

Amscan International, a global designer, manufacturer, distributor and retailer of party products and supplies, has secured a £30m funding package as it forecast a record revenue of £215m for the financial year ended 31 December 2021, a 30% increase on the previous period.

The Milton Keynes-headquartered company, which employs more than 300 people in the UK and 2,500 worldwide, has agreed the funding facility with financial services provider PNC. Amscan International will use it to secure and create further growth and investment opportunities for the business.

The funding comes on the back of an outstanding year for Amscan International after a management buy-out supported by Leeds-based private equity firm Endless that completed in January 2021.

This was quickly followed by two significant bolt-on acquisitions comprising Germany-based foil balloon printing technology business Luftballon-Markt in August and leading party brand Ginger Ray in October. 

Amscan International chief executive officer, Gary Panons, comments: “This funding package will enable us to build on an incredibly successful year. With pandemic restrictions easing we are seeing that people wish to celebrate and spend time with loved ones catching up on occasions that have been missed over the course of the last 18 months, culminating in a record-breaking Halloween season.”

As well as the UK, Amscan International has offices in Ireland, Germany, Australasia and Asia. The company’s retail brands include Party Delights, the UK’s largest online party store, and several other brands across 12 European countries.

Amscan International chief financial officer and chief operating officer, Joe Hennigan, added: “It’s a great testament to the robust health of our business that there was significant appetite from a range of lenders in supporting the next phase of our growth.

“As a global, multi-channel business we required a lender that could match our footprint and ambition, and we are delighted to be partnering with PNC which shows their ability to provide innovative financing solutions to Global businesses of scale. This financing package will enable us to accelerate investment in our business,” says Panons.

Endless has offices in Leeds, London and Manchester. The firm looks to support buyouts, non-core acquisitions from larger groups, turnarounds and financial restructurings.

Endless partner, Matthew Jubb, comments: “We are delighted that PNC have supported Amscan International with this new funding package, and that we have secured a financing partner that shares our ambitious plans to further develop the business in the coming months and years.”
